Ingredients
To prepare Sunshine Salad, gather the following ingredients:
3 cups (450 g) fresh pineapple chunks, drained if canned
2 cups (300 g) mandarin orange segments, drained
1 cup (150 g) seedless green grapes, halved
1 cup (50 g) sweetened shredded coconut
1 cup (50 g) mini marshmallows
1 cup (240 ml) whipped topping or stabilized whipped cream
1/2 cup (120 g) vanilla yogurt or sour cream
2 tablespoons (30 ml) fresh orange juice
1 tablespoon (12 g) honey
Optional: 1/4 cup (30 g) chopped pecans for crunch

Pro Tips for the Best Flavor and Texture
First, thoroughly drain canned fruit or pat fresh fruit dry with paper towels. Excess moisture can thin the dressing and make the salad watery. Keeping the fruit dry ensures a creamy, cohesive result.
Second, fold gently when combining ingredients. Overmixing breaks down delicate fruit and deflates the whipped topping. Use a spatula and slow, sweeping motions to preserve texture.
Third, chill the salad for at least one hour before serving. This resting time allows flavors to blend and the marshmallows to soften slightly. The result tastes more balanced and cohesive.
If you want extra brightness, add a small amount of orange zest. For added crunch, toast the coconut lightly in a dry skillet before mixing it in. These small steps elevate Sunshine Salad from simple to unforgettable.
Instructions
Step 1: Prepare the Fruit
Wash, peel, and chop fresh fruit into bite-sized pieces. If using canned pineapple or mandarins, drain them thoroughly and pat dry. Halve the grapes for easier eating and better texture distribution.
Step 2: Mix the Creamy Base
In a large mixing bowl, whisk together whipped topping, vanilla yogurt, fresh orange juice, and honey. Stir until smooth and fluffy. Taste and adjust sweetness if needed.
Step 3: Combine the Fruit
Add pineapple, mandarin oranges, and grapes to the creamy mixture. Use a rubber spatula to gently fold everything together. Work slowly to keep fruit intact and evenly coated.
Step 4: Add Texture Elements
Fold in shredded coconut and mini marshmallows. If using pecans, stir them in last for added crunch. Make sure every ingredient distributes evenly so each bite delivers balanced flavor.
Step 5: Chill for Best Results
Cover the bowl tightly with plastic wrap and refrigerate for at least 1 hour. This chilling time enhances flavor and allows the dressing to set slightly.
Step 6: Final Touch and Serve
Before serving, give the salad a gentle stir. Garnish with extra coconut or orange zest for visual appeal. Serve chilled for maximum refreshment.
Variations
For a lighter version, replace whipped topping with Greek yogurt and reduce marshmallows. This creates a protein-rich option with less sweetness.
For a tropical twist, add diced mango or kiwi. The bright acidity complements the pineapple beautifully and enhances the “sunshine” vibe.

Storage and Serving Suggestions
Store Sunshine Salad in an airtight container in the refrigerator for up to 3 days. Stir gently before serving to redistribute the dressing. Avoid freezing, as the fruit and whipped topping lose texture after thawing.

FAQs
1. Can I make this salad ahead of time?
Yes. Prepare it up to 24 hours in advance and store it refrigerated. Stir gently before serving.
2. Can I use fresh whipped cream instead of whipped topping?
Absolutely. Stabilize it with a little powdered sugar so it holds texture.
3. How do I prevent the salad from becoming watery?
Drain fruit thoroughly and avoid overmixing. Chilling also helps thicken the dressing.
4. Can I skip the marshmallows?
Yes. Replace them with extra fruit or nuts for a less sweet version.
